Ticket ADM-977: Dashboard connection failures after dark-mode rollout

New folks: the Hollowgate admin dashboard started throwing connection errors right after the dark-mode deploy. The theme change is a red herring — the deploy also bumped the DB driver, which dropped support for our old TLS mode. Symptoms: login works, widgets spin forever, logs show handshake resets. Fix is pinning the driver back until the cert chain is updated. To verify locally, run the dashboard against staging using the connection string below.

replica DSN, tahog-yaweg: mongodb://istix_svc:Aw@db-4c6e.zemvargrid.test:5432/tamath

Subject: Handover — Brokerline upgrade

Taking over from me at 08:00. Brokerline upgrade to 4.2 is half done: staging cluster migrated, prod pending. TLS certs rotated; old keypair revoked, confirm no clients still pin it. Auth plugin changed — security review should check the new ACL defaults, they're permissive until the migration script runs. Rollback snapshot exists, tested once. Don't touch the quorum nodes during the window. If the Ferrostack vendor patch misbehaves, their emergency support contact is at the address below.

billing contact of bawep-tajeg = tamath.silion.fraok@olvarqsoft.local

// Idempotency keys for payment retries — context for the eng sync.
//
// Quick recap: Pondermint's retry worker was minting a fresh key per
// attempt, which defeats the whole point and double-charged a test
// merchant in staging. Keys are now derived once per payment intent
// and reused across retries until the TTL lapses. Don't "fix" the
// derivation without pinging the payments channel first — downstream
// reconciliation depends on it. The knobs governing key lifetime and
// retry pacing are defined just below.

limits module of kafof-bafop:
TIERS = {
    "kasdor": 338,
    "brivan": 119,
}

## Build Provenance: Catalogue Import Service

The Thornquist catalogue importer for the Ashbury Public Collections is built from the sealed pipeline only; ad-hoc builds must never reach production, as import mappings are generated at compile time and drift silently otherwise. Future maintainers should verify every deployed artifact against the provenance ledger before approving a release. The artifact currently serving imports carries the token shown on the next line.

build token for yaguf-yadug: htk6_2ede56